Janowo [jaˈnɔvɔ] (German: Iwanken)[1] was a town before, now is a village in Nidzica County,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ship, in northern Poland. It is the seat of the gmina (administrative district) called Gmina Janowo.[2] It lies approximately 17 kilometres (11 mi) east of Nidzica and 53 km (33 mi) south of the regional capital Olsztyn.

The village has a population of 1,000.
